IndisputableMonolith.Gravity.D2DampedScheduleClosure
Damped-schedule closure for the D2 Regge-to-Einstein-Hilbert reduction: local radius and constant, residual coefficients, and probe-sum nonnegativity that discharge the uniform-residual analytic input. Downstream D2 quadrature and Track 1.B modules import it. Argument is elementary positivity, scaling, and bound lemmas on the graph Dirichlet energy.
claimThe module packages damped-schedule data for D2 classical recovery: a positive local radius $R$, a nonnegative local constant $C$, residual-coefficient bounds, nonnegative probe norm and cube sums, and quadratic homogeneity $E(\lambda u)=\lambda^2 E(u)$ of the canonical graph-Dirichlet energy under scalar rescaling of the vertex potential.
background
D2 is the classical-recovery track that takes a discrete Regge/J-cost witness toward continuum Einstein-Hilbert structure. The upstream scoping audit (D2ScopingAudit) pins what is proved versus what remains open on that path, and names the classical-recovery witness consumed by the master theorem.
This module supplies the damped-schedule layer of that witness. Sibling objects introduce a local radius (strictly positive), a local constant (nonnegative), a residual coefficient with nonnegativity, and probe norm/cube sums used to control residuals. The DOC_COMMENT on the energy scaling lemma records that the canonical graph-Dirichlet energy is quadratically homogeneous under scalar rescaling of the vertex potential.
Notation is graph-analytic rather than continuum: potentials live on vertices; energy is a discrete Dirichlet form; the schedule damps residuals uniformly so later quadrature and stencil arguments can close without ad-hoc cutoffs.
proof idea
Not a single theorem: a small library of definitions and elementary lemmas. Local radius and constant are introduced, then positivity/nonnegativity (localRadius_pos, localConstant_nonneg) and a local bound. Probe norm and cube sums are defined and shown nonnegative. The residual coefficient is defined and proved nonnegative. The energy identity is the scaling lemma: Dirichlet energy pulls out $\lambda^2$ under $u\mapsto\lambda u$. No deep analysis; algebraic homogeneity plus nonnegativity of the schedule data.
why it matters in Recognition Science
Closes the uniform-residual input of the D2 reduction. Downstream D2QuadratureInstances states explicitly that damped-schedule closure discharged that input, leaving cross-cardinality quadrature as the remaining analytic piece (flat sector closes; curved sector reduces). Track1BCorrectedQuadratic sits on the Track 1.B route to the local Regge/J-cost correspondence and imports this schedule layer as part of the axis-stencil setup. In the broader RS gravity stack this is infrastructure, not a forcing-chain landmark (T0-T8), but it is required before continuum-facing D2 claims can be stated without residual gaps.
scope and limits
- Does not prove continuum Einstein-Hilbert recovery or the full D2 master theorem.
- Does not discharge cross-cardinality quadrature (that is D2QuadratureInstances).
- Does not assert the corrected Track 1.B gate; that gate remains named open downstream.
- Does not introduce new RS axioms; schedule data are definitions plus elementary bounds.
- Does not treat curved-sector geometry beyond residual schedule inputs.
